SUMMARY:Career Confidence Booster and Banishing the Imposter
DESCRIPTION:What is it about? \nCareer Confidence Booster & Banishing the Imposter\nConfidence is an often misunderstood phenomenon\, as we often only notice it when it is lacking. However\, for some people a display of confidence can be misinterpreted as arrogance. How do you\nfind the middle ground and indeed should you\, particularly when it comes to your career? But it might not be a lack of confidence which impacts on your career: research indicates that the imposter phenomenon contributes to a reluctance to move jobs (Grubb and McDowell\, 2012)\, reduced career planning and a disinclination to take leadership positions (Neureiter and TrautMattausch\, 2016\, Jöstl et al.\, 2015). \nThis online masterclass will address some of the beliefs that impact our behaviours and can reduce or enhance our confidence\, together with some strategies to banish the imposter chatter.\nBy the end of the masterclass participants will be able to: \n\nUnderstand which beliefs affect their behaviours and career choices\nMake changes to their self-talk to boost their confidence\nIdentify a minimum of three strategies to banish\, or at least reduce\, their imposter chatter.\n\nGuest Speaker \nWe are delighted to be joined  Kate Atkin is an inspirational speaker\, training consultant and coach.\nWith over 20 years of experience as a facilitator\, Kate has worked with many clients on business\, management and communication issues. A highly skilled listener\, her style is both supportive and challenging. Kate aims to create a relaxed\, confidential learning experience\, providing practical advice that can be implemented quickly. \nHow is it run? \nThis is a 90 minute virtual workshop over Zoom. \nIs there a cost? \nNo\, this has been funded by the Midlands Talent Team and East of England Talent Team.

SUMMARY:Creating High Performing Teams Cohort 1
DESCRIPTION:About the session:  \nWhat makes an effective team? How\, as a leader can I help build an environment of trust\, respect and psychological safety?   \nThis 2-hour workshop will provide team leaders with a comprehensive interactive guide to developing their team using Lencioni’s team development model. It combines theory and practice with particular emphasis on the role of the manager in creating psychological safety and role modelling trust in their team.  \nExpected Outcomes:  \nAttendees develop the confidence and capability to create high performance within their teams\, to include:  \n\n Appreciating the role of the team leader in role modelling creating psychological safety within the team\n Sharing best practice with peers of experience in building trust within teams \n Undertaking and interpreting assessments using the Lencioni team questionnaire\n Applying theory and practice with a range of activities\, including Kilmann’s Conflict Mode Instrument  \n Signposting to key resources – Amy Edmondson\, Michael West\, Neil Greenberg\, Martin Seligman \n Access to a ready toolkit to implement the programme after the session \n\nObjectives of the workshop:  \n\n Develop understanding of Lencioni’s team effectiveness model\n Gain confidence in assessing your team’s effectiveness using Lencioni questionnaire\n Appreciation of trust building with peers \n Applying the model with your teams\n Delivering a range of team development activities\n Tools\, techniques and tips to embed in everyday working \n Planning implementation of approaches with your team\n\nWho is this session for:  \nThe NHS Leadership Academy provides leadership development for people of all backgrounds and experiences across health and care.  \nThis session would be particularly suited to Leaders/managers of teams\, at all levels\, both clinical and non-clinical\, who are committed to building the performance of their teams.  \nOther information:  \nIf you are unable to attend any of the sessions above please register via our Expression of Interest page\, this will help us to understand the demand for our programmes and plan accordingly.
